
Post-Quantum Security for AI
Post-Quantum Security for AI by Petar Radanliev is an advanced cybersecurity training program focused on protecting digital systems against the emerging threats posed by Artificial General Intelligence (AGI) and quantum computing.
This course focuses on one critical transformation:
👉 moving from traditional cybersecurity practices to future-ready AI- and quantum-resilient security architectures
As AGI systems become more autonomous and quantum computing advances toward breaking current encryption standards, organizations need new defensive frameworks capable of protecting data, digital identities, infrastructure, and AI-driven systems.
This program provides a practical roadmap for understanding and implementing post-quantum security strategies in real-world environments.
